Runbook fragment — Harrowfield gateway account recovery

If the telemetry gateway for the Harrowfield tractor fleet locks out its uplink account (usually after a clock drift mess), combine data stops flowing and the release dashboard goes stale. Don't panic — reprovision through the Grainline recovery console and restart the collector. The console will prompt for the recovery passphrase shown below.

strongbox words: oliael-gilax-lamael

**Q2 Planning Note — For Incoming Director**

Top concern: Dunmore Fabrication is 44% of booked revenue. Their renewal lands in Q3; pricing pressure is expected. Diversification efforts stalled last quarter after the Hollis Point deal collapsed. Pipeline coverage outside Dunmore sits at 1.2x, well under target. Resource reallocation decisions are yours. The contingency plan agreed with finance is recorded below.

management briefing: Only 33 of the 205 pilot accounts renewed Kasath, so a churn review is set for October 17. Weniusek Logistics is in early talks to buy Holethax Freight for about $345.6 million.

Welcome aboard. Quick summary: we finished the cut-over from the legacy Keyfall scripts to Rotara on Tuesday night. All production services in the Bremmel cluster now pull rotated credentials through the Rotara agent. Legacy paths are read-only and will be deleted next month. Nothing left on your plate except familiarizing yourself with the rotation cadence and the vault namespaces. Don't touch the staging overrides until Priya's review lands. For your reference, the active agent configuration is shown below.

settings of bahif-yajof:
JORIX_PIN=2662
JORIX_TENANT=rusax
JORIX_METRICS_HOST=metrics.jorix.xolmario.corp
JORIX_SEAL=seal_a93c2147
JORIX_STANDBY_TEAM=wenius

Vendor note for the weekly sync: Gridwright Systems delivered the updated timetable solver build for the Larkfield Academy pilot. Constraint handling for split lunch periods now resolves in under four seconds, which meets the contract SLA. Two open items remain: room-capacity overrides still need a config toggle, and their invoicing cadence shifts to monthly starting next quarter. Renewal discussion is penciled in for the June review. For solver-specific escalations, reach their integration lead directly at the address below.

escalation mailbox, bagef-bagag: oliax.drumir.jorath@crelvolabs.test